Technical Specifications
Fuel Petrol Petrol
Engine Displacement 1158.00 cc 1084.00 cc
Engine V4 Granturismo, V4 - 90, 4 valves per cylinder, counter-rotating crankshaft, Twin Pulse firing order, liquid cooled Liquid-cooled Unicam four-stroke 22.5° parallel-twin
SOHC; 4 valves per cylinder
Engine Starting Electric --
Clutch Multiplate wet clutch with hydraulic control, self-servo action on drive, slipper action on over-run --
Fuel System Electronic fuel injection system, Øeq 46 mm elliptical throttle bodies with Ride-by-Wire system PGM-FI electronic fuel injection (Throttle By Wire)
Ignition -- Full transistorized ignition
Cooling System Liquid cooled --
Maximum Power 170 HP @ 10500 RPM 87 PS @ 7000 rpm
Maximum Torque 125 NM @ 8750 RPM 98 Nm @ 4750 rpm
Transmission 6-Speed Six-Speed Manual
Gear Shift Pattern 1-N-2-3-4-5-6 1-N-2-3-4-5-6
Display 6.5" TFT colour display with Ducati Connect and full-map navigation system --
Frame Aluminum monocoque frame Steel Frame
